Abstract
The luminescence properties of BaZr(BO3)2:5% Eu were investigated under ultraviolet (UV) and vacuum ultraviolet (VUV) excitation and different luminescence behaviors were observed by different excitation energies. After the analyses of the luminescence spectra, the result indicates that Eu3+ occupying non-centrosymmetric sites Ba2+ can be excited preferentially under 254Â nm excitation, while Eu3+ occupying centrosymmetric sites Zr4+ can be excited preferentially under 147Â nm excitation.
